Because of a phone call from my father expressing his desire to come to Japan, we only decided to visit Osaka, Japan two days ago. It has been a long time since my parents visited Japan (especially for my father, who last came 20 years ago), and coming to "San" was truly a very right and delightful choice.
San is located on the 38th floor of the Twin 21 MID tower (about a 10-minute walk from our hotel, the Osaka New Otani Hotel). From here, you can enjoy a panoramic view of both Osaka Castle and the city's night scenery. At this height, you can clearly see the outlines of Osaka Castle and the urban landscape. It must be said that viewing Osaka Castle at night is particularly romantic.
Regarding the dishes, I can strongly feel the thoughtfulness in their menu planning. From the appetizers to the main courses, almost everything has a special "presentation." Perhaps I just happened to order dishes that required special demonstrations. From the on-site preparation of the appetizer seasonings to the steamed Kuroge Wagyu beef tenderloin, salmon belly, and salmon roe porridge... it was quite a show!
The ingredients are not particularly exotic; they are all common items. However, the overall taste is truly delicious. Especially the method of steaming the Kuroge Wagyu beef allows I to enjoy the "freshness" and "tenderness" of the beef without it being too tough. The accompanying ginger soup is also really delicious! In terms of the deliciousness of the dishes, I would rank this dining experience as the number one in Japan so far. This is because it has a very high cost-performance ratio, surpassing my previous experience of tasting Kobe beef by far.
Today, the tableside service was provided by "金春さん," who is as handsome as a J-pop idol. More importantly, his attitude was exceptional. He helped with dish presentations, and tableside assistance (such as providing spoons, napkins), and even escorted guests to the elevator entrance 😹. (Am I using up too much good fortune...)
In summary, this experience was excellent, and my parents were very satisfied. It truly embodies the meaning of "燦" which signifies "bright and dazzling." Lastly, I sincerely say "ごちそうさまでした" and thank you for the wonderful hospitality 😊
